China crewed lunar landing mission is a mission record in the MoonOpps lunar catalog (2026–2035), tracked for 2030 (By 2030). Status: In development. Class: Crewed lunar landing. Source confidence is Medium — plausible and sourced, but timing or scope may still change. The record links 8 actors, 6 payloads, 1 region, and 2 cited sources. Tracked actors include China Aerospace Science and Technology Corporation, China Manned Space Agency, China Aerospace Science and Technology Corporation, China National Space Administration, and others. Payloads include crew rover, Lanyue lunar lander, Mengzhou crew spacecraft, and more. Target region: Lunar surface; specific landing site TBD.
